Al Capone's home for sale

Capone It can be yours for just $450,000. The current owner, a retired special education teacher, knew and cared little about the home's history when she bought it for $29,500 in 1963. Snip:

The home features a large basement with a crumbling wine cellar that, on the day Hogsette moved in, contained one of the few relics from the Capone days: a long table and two old phones believed to have been part of the gangster's bookmaking operation.
